1 A History Of Knowledge What The Victorian Age Knew Chapter 22: Piero Scaruffi (2004) Edited and revised by Chris Hastings (2013)

2 Wilhelm Dilthey (1900) Founder of Hermeneutics Human knowledge can only be understood when the knower's life (lived in a historically-conditioned culture) is taken into consideration Understanding a text implies understanding the relationship of expression to what is expressed, a holistic process that involves the spirit of the age (the overall historical context) All cultural products are analogous to written texts 2

3 Wilhelm Dilthey (1900) The human sciences differ from the natural sciences (objective study of nature) because they depend on the human experience The human sciences introduce three categories: Value, purpose, and meaning 3

4 David Hilbert (1900) Entscheidungsproblem: Does a general algorithmic procedure for resolving all mathematical problems exist? 4

5 Edmund Husserl (1901) The essence of something is not its physical constituents or physical laws, but the way we experience it Phenomenology is the science of phenomena Science caused a crisis by denying humans the truth of the reality that they experience (by proving that phenomenon and being are not identical) Advocates a return to the primary experience of the world Phenomena and being are one and the same 5

6 Edmund Husserl (1901) Consciousness is intentional (as in refers to ): Consciousness is consciousness of The intentionality of consciousness correlates the act of knowing (noesis) by the subject with the object that is known (noema) The phenomenon is intuitively known to the subject The essence (eidos) of the phenomenon is the sum of all possible intuitive ways of knowing the phenomenon This has to be achieved after bracketing out ( einklammerung ) the physical description of the phenomenon (the description given by the natural sciences) What is left is a purely transcendental knowledge of the phenomenon Subject and object are not separated 6

7 Alexius Meinong (1902) Some objects do not exist but have subsistence It is true both that the round square is round and also that it is square 7

8 George Moore (1903) Naturalistic fallacy: Trying to define a moral concept on the basis of non-moral concepts (happiness, pleasure, utility) Good is a primitive concept The concept of good is learned by intuition Good is not an experimental quantity Good is not a noun, but a predicate used in ethical judgements Rehabilitation of common sense Sense-data: What we perceive of an object (e.g., the surface/texture of a table) How do we derive knowledge of an object from our sensedata? 8

9 Albert Einstein (1903) The photoelectric phenomenon is due to the fact that light is a stream of finite photons (energy quanta). Photons appear when electrons emit light. Photons disappear when electrons absorb light. The energy of the photon is a multiple of Planck s constant: The quantum is universal 9

10 Albert Einstein (1905) Axioms: The laws of nature must be the same (invariant) in all frames of reference that are inertial (Galileo s old principle of relativity) The speed of light is the same in all directions Then space and time cannot be absolute 10

11 Albert Einstein (1905) Consequences: The combined equations of Newton and Maxwell do not satisfy Galilean relativity but another kind of relativity Lorentz transformations to preserve relativity (invariance) The length of an object and the duration of an event are relative to the observer All quantities must have four dimensions, a time component and a space component (e.g., energymomentum) Equivalence of mass and energy (E=mc2) 11

12 Albert Einstein (1905) Space and time are not absolute "Now" is a meaningless concept The past determines the future Nothing can travel faster than light Time does not flow (no more than space does), it is just a dimension 12

13 Max Weber (1905) Rationalization, bureaucratization, and alienation associated with capitalism Capitalism originates from religious ideals (Calvinism) The state claims a monopoly on the legitimate use of violence Stahlhartes Gehaüse ( Iron Cage ): Increasing rationalization of human life, which traps individuals in over-bureaucratized social order 13

14 Max Weber (1905) Science can improve the material conditions of the individual but not provide meaning Science/technology demystifies life and makes it less exciting to live 14

15 George Santayana (1906) Human beings are physical systems that can be explained by the laws of Physics Minds are caused by bodies (mind is an emergent property of matter) Minds cannot influence bodies 15

16 Pierre Duhem (1906) No scientific statement can be refuted, as one can always tweak the scientific theory that the statement belongs to so that the statement becomes true The certainty that a proposition is true decreases with any increase of its precision 16

17 Hermann Minkowski (1908) Space and time are different dimensions of the same space-time continuum Each observer has a different perspective on the events in the space-time continuum (e.g., length or duration) Past and future are segments of space-time continuum Each observer s history is constrained by a cone of light within the space-time continuum Each observer s history is a world line, the spatiotemporal path on which the observer is actually traveling through space-time Proper time is the space-time distance between two points on a world line (the time experienced by the observer as she travels along her world line) 17
